The Hotel Des Étrangers is a gem of hospitality located on the enchanting island of Ortigia in Syracuse, Sicily. This location is famous for its rich history and its panoramic position overlooking the Ionian Sea. Since the 18th century, Ortigia has been a stop on the Grand Tour, attracting aristocrats and artists from all over Europe.
Villa del Gattopardo Suites & Spa is located in the historic eighteenth-century residence Villa Lampedusa.
Villa Lampedusa, known worldwide as the “Villa of the Leopard”, was the summer residence of the Prince of Lampedusa, one of the houses that inspired his colossal work “The Leopard”.
